Output 6814c712a52626fa627342ebe9b3adbcc882dca9d431ac1502dea375bcbb3948:31

value
39366
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 27a45f58a3639a84bafc17566767dbad230a31e91bfd247a163f2abba3d9d153
address
tb1py7j97k9rvwdgfwhuzatxwe7m453s5v0fr07jg7sk8u4thg7e69fsl5p406
transaction
6814c712a52626fa627342ebe9b3adbcc882dca9d431ac1502dea375bcbb3948
confirmations
16282
spent
true